Here's a small update on the plants. They've been neglected a bit, I was trying to stall them for awhile along with learning their feeding habits in my soil. Pretty sure they're all a bit nitrogen deprived and a few were underpotted, I wanted to be easy on them with feeding since some were sativa. The 2 mountain golds are the tall ones pictured, tall healthy one is female and the shorter beat up one is male. The male folded over after 3 days of no water and sprang back up afterward. A week ago MG's were a bit yellow, they both responded very well with just a little Epsom salt foliar feed, otherwise they seem to be light feeders. The two Americano 91's have yet to reveal, they are slightly looking female but to early to tell. The shoreline x Puck and TKNL5HAZE turned out male also. I've got too many seeds to go through so I'm not really interested in making any more, I'm most likely gonna toss the males soon. I just fed them all some alaskan fish emulsion to catch up on the N deficiency and get things back on track, I'll feel a bit more compelled to post pictures soon when things are little more uniformly green in the tent.1000004580.jpg

Few update photos 4 weeks after flip. The shoreline puck intersexed one week after flower and got tossed. I've stressed the potted plants out a bit on this round . Was trying to get everything all dailed in with this set up. I found the limits with a 3 gal organic pot, they are small for tall stretched sativa plants
The earthbox Jr's are working out good for the 79 skunk and toke a cola. Pretty sure I'll be using the 10gal standard earthboxes on the next one instead of pots. The Americano 91 and mountain gold have been hanging in there with some deficiencies. I've been a bit busy and those two need more attention than I have time for with 3 gal soil pots. 1000004896.jpg

If you can give some details on the Toke a Cola I'd appreciate it. I got that freebie from Dagga as well. I didn't plan on running it honestly but that depends on what you might have to say about it.
Thanks bud
 
I grew the toke a cola indoors. It was a short stocky wide plant, not a huge producer, was a really greasy sticky plant in flower. Buds were dense, mine was susceptible to mold, had a small spot at the end on one big bud. Has a nice fruity odor, the one small sample I had tasted nice with a functional high. Still curing at the moment, I dont smell or taste the cola resemblance. Hard to describe the odors with the lineage, it's a polyhybrid. It's his Blue jack city x his Urban poison.
He has an interview on YouTube describing most all of his stuff offered.

Blue Jack City = ((Blue Widow x Grapefruit) x Blue Cheese) x (Jack Herer x Lemon Skunk)

Urban Poison = Critical Kush x Durban Poison
